My Washer Fluid & Coolant Bottles are dingy yellow. Does anyone have a cure to make them white again?

I just cleaned mine last night with some Castrol "Purple Power" and a scrub brush. Cleaned all the grime off mine.

yes he is right, you can use a form of grease cutting formula on both the inside and out. a bottle brush is great on the inside and the out side use a towel, like the ones you dry off with when you get out of the shower, it has a ruff surface but not too ruff to scratch it. the other thing is too put it in a bucket of bleach and let it bleach itself.

CLR might be a good choice to remove cooling system rust stains from inside the overflow bottle.
